Alona Bondarenko

  • Residence: Kharkov, Ukraine
  • DOB: August 13, 1984
  • Birthplace: Kryvyi Rig, Ukraine
  • Height: 5' 6" (1.68 m)
  • Weight: 130 lbs. (59 kg)
  • Plays: Right-handed (two-handed backhand)

Biography

Alona Bondarenko is currently ranked Number 28 in singles and Number 39 in doubles by the WTA.

Her career high singles ranking was Number 19, achieved on 14 April 2008.

She won the 2008 Australian Open women's doubles tournament with sister Kateryna, beating Victoria Azarenka and Shahar Pe'er in the finals.

Career History

Singles

  • Career record: 292-219
  • Career titles: 1 WTA, 5 ITF
  • Highest ranking: Number 19 (14 April 2008)

Grand Slam results

  • Australian Open: 3r (2007, 2009)
  • French Open: 2r (2007)
  • Wimbledon: 3r (2005, 2007)
  • US Open: 3r (2007, 2008)

Doubles results

  • Career record: 162-144
  • Career titles: 3 WTA, 8 ITF
  • Highest ranking: Number 11 (29 September 2008)

Grand Slam Doubles results

  • Australian Open: W (2008)
  • French Open: SF (2008)
  • Wimbledon: 2r (2007)
  • US Open: 3r (2008)
